JOHNSON CITY, Tenn. (WJHL) — On Friday, News Channel 11’s Kasey Marler and Jeff Keeling hosted a segment of Tri-Cities This Week from the WJHL+ Digital Center. The discussion centered around a proposed legislative change concerning Ballad Health’s regulatory framework. Specifically, the bill seeks to abolish the “Certificate of Public Advantage” (COPA) effective July 1, 2028. According to Ballad Health, the implications of this bill are significant, as it would alter the existing oversight mechanisms. […]
